Over the past 29 years, there have been 10 property sales recorded in the NW4 3BW postcode area. The highest sale price reached £293,500, while the most recent sale was for a semi-detached flat sold in April 2019 for £250,000.

The estimated average property value in NW4 3BW currently stands at £356,438, which is approximately 59.3%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.

In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£7,424.

Property prices in NW4 3BW have risen by 0.4% over the past year , with a total increase of 6.8%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 18.6% over the past decade.

100% of recorded transactions in the area were for flat properties.

Housing in NW4 3BW is mixed, with 42% of homes being owner-occupied, indicating a diverse residential makeup.
